The invention discloses an efficient water reducer for concrete and a preparation method for the efficient water reducer for concrete. The water reducer comprises the following components in parts by weight: 100-120 parts of polyoxyethylene, 50-70 parts of sodium sulfite, 50-60 parts of a sulfamate water reducer, 10-20 parts of lignosulfonate, 10-15 parts of melamine, 3-5 parts of coal ash, 50-80 parts of anhydrous maleic anhydride, 10-20 parts of sodium hydroxide, 3-6 parts of casein and 20-50 parts of deionized water. The efficient water reducer disclosed by the invention has the advantages that the water reducer has the characteristics of being high in water reducing rate and dispersibility, and meanwhile, the water reducer has relatively good slump retaining property and stability and can improve the compactness, the permeability resistance and the freezing resistance of water stone slurry. In addition, the method disclosed by the invention is simple and feasible, low in energy consumption and liable to implement.
